Output 9096521fa6631eee531368fedb7192d821067264bc24c0c3bdb953f6b874bc27:13

value
19520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b610614435ccb3eda683b3bebf792047aa3425c OP_EQUAL
address
3Fratc5Q6FRTpAPr41tGh87wagiu8vuLQD
transaction
9096521fa6631eee531368fedb7192d821067264bc24c0c3bdb953f6b874bc27
spent
false

1 Sat Range